West Ham are reportedly willing to wait until the end of the season before resuming talks with Declan Rice over a new contract claims Jacob Steinberg in the Guardian yesterday.

The 19-year-old is thought to currently earn £3,000 per week basic wage plus £10,000 per appearance bonus each time he starts.

It has been widely reported that the last West Ham offer consisted of an offer of £21,000 per week basic wage, £20,000 per Premier League start bonus and a £5,000 per week basic increase after 15 Premier League starts.

Declan’s agent Neil Fewings from the Wasserman Media Group is thought to be holding out for £30,000 per week basic plus the various bonuses on offer and negotiations are said to have cooled in recent weeks with no dialogue between the two sides.
